#SocialCurrentSee : #Davis -Stirling ( #ALTACITIES archive via @Storify : When may a homeowner attorney attend HOA mtg? https://t.co/MU97gA1dow — Mike Foxworth (@ALTALOMAN) March 22, 2016 On multiple occasions in our common interest development (aka HOA) in the Inland Empire of Southern California ( Trilogy Glen Ivy ) we have been informed and have observed that the attorneys for the HOA are not that at all.  That is to say the attorneys, by their own declaration, have said they "only represent the board of directors" (BOD) and not the homeowners, titleholders who pay their bills. As strange as it seems, that peculiar relationship plays out, at times, in an adverse way with homeowners because the law and practice of HOA governance in 2016 does not allow homeowners to have legal counsel present at general (open) meetings of the board.  Of course, there are precious few instances when having private counsel at board meetings is necessary, but when it is...
